146, Beacon Road, Loughborough is recorded publicly as an early-century freehold house across 828 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 316 m2 plot.
Locally, houses of this size norm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Our estimate of the sale value of 146, Beacon Road, Loughborough is £275,274 and its rental estimate is £1,043 per month, given the available information and assuming reasonable condition.

146, Beacon Road, Loughborough has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 07 Jun 2024.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
The most recent sale of 146, Beacon Road, Loughborough completed on 16th January 2026 at £285,000 and was recorded by HM Land Registry as a freehold house.
Since 1995 the property has sold 3 times.
